MARDAN: Provincial Minister for Higher Education Meena Khan Afridi formally inaugurated the solarisation project in the new academic block of the Abdul Wali Khan University Mardan.

Vice-Chancellor Prof Dr Jamil Ahmed, MPA Tufail Anjum, MPA Zahir Shah Toru, MPA Zarshad Khan, and MPA Abdul Salam Afridi, Secretary Higher Education Dr Muhammad Israr, and university officials were present on the occasion.

Vice-Chancellor Prof Dr Jamil Ahmed, while giving a briefing, said that the solarisation project has cost a total of Rs 35 million, which is saving the university about Rs 4 million in monthly electricity bills.

He said that blackboard software is being introduced in the university for the first time, while the ERP system has been successfully launched, through which all student fees have been made online.

According to the data, 3790 students graduated in the current semester, while 3800 new students have been admitted. The commercialization of the research projects prepared by the university will be done soon, and the university’s products will be available in the market.
